Homemade dog food allows you to control the quality of ingredients while ensuring your dog gets proper nutrition. A balanced recipe includes proteins, vegetables, carbohydrates, and healthy fats in the right proportions.

Details: Proper ratios prevent nutritional deficiencies while meeting energy needs. Proteins build muscles, vegetables provide vitamins, carbs give energy, and fats support skin/coat health.
Tips: Weigh your dog accurately. Choose activity level honestly. Rotate protein sources for variety. Introduce new foods gradually.

Q2: How often should I feed my dog?
A: Divide the daily amount into 2-3 meals for adults, 3-4 for puppies.
Q3: Should I add supplements?
A: Consult your vet, but calcium and omega-3 supplements are often recommended for homemade diets.
Q4: Can I prepare meals in advance?
A: Yes, you can prepare 3-4 days worth and refrigerate, or freeze for longer storage.
Q5: How do I transition to homemade food?
A: Gradually mix increasing amounts of homemade food with current food over 7-10 days.
